A KLM Boeing 777 found itself in an unexpected situation while en route from Amsterdam to Suriname. The aircraft, carrying passengers excited for their journey, developed a leak shortly after takeoff. This prompted the flight crew to make the decision to turn back, resulting in a four-hour "flight to nowhere."
As the plane retraced its path over the Atlantic Ocean, passengers were left in a state of uncertainty. Many expressed their disappointment at the abrupt change in plans, having anticipated their arrival in the South American nation. The flight crew kept everyone informed about the situation, ensuring that safety remained the top priority.
Upon returning to Amsterdam, the passengers disembarked and were offered assistance, including rebooking options and accommodations for those affected. While the incident was undoubtedly frustrating, the quick response and focus on passenger safety highlighted the importance of protocols in aviation.
